3.2. Storage & Playback

  • Recording integrity: 72-hour continuous recording to 4 TB HDD → zero corrupted files.
  • Playback seek accuracy: Seeking to exact timestamps showed ±200 ms offset — within spec.
  • Firmware-specific:
    • Fixed: File fragmentation after disk full overwrite (bug in r06).
    • Regression detected: First second of playback after fast-forward (4x) may show I-frame corruption (1% occurrence).

3.3. Network & Remote Access

  • RTSP stream lag: < 250 ms latency over LAN.
  • Simultaneous connections: Up to 5 remote viewers stable; 6+ caused sporadic frame drops (same as r06).
  • ONVIF compliance: Profile S (v2.4) passes — getProfiles, getStreamUri work.
